Sir William Ramsay, another equally
noted English scientist, who was for
merlv a member of the society, but who
became con vinced that many of the mani
festations were merely humbug, says
that while Sir Oliver is absolutely sin*
cere in his belief, he, Ramsay, is convinc
ed that the phenomena referred to can be
ascribed to hallucination.
